Carroll’s residency is at 3 Princeton Ave, Neptune, Nj 07753. He has stayed in Neptune, Neptune City and Ocean Grove before moving to Neptune. Records link Carroll with Cheryl R Rogers, Patricia L Cavanaugh, Rose Marie Rogers and 5 other people. Carroll has listed phone number: (732) 774-0865. The age of Carroll is 77. Carroll's birth year is 1948.